In the strictest definition, Class C RVs are built with a cabin chassis and generally have an overcab sleeping area, which allows for more room in the living area. Class C RVs have varying towing capacities but most can tow a separate car so you can leave the motorhome when parked.


4/24/2020  · Class C RVs are different from Class A and Class B motorhomes in terms of size and design.. While Class A motorhomes are usually more luxurious, they can be harder to handle on the road or fit into some RV parks due to their size of around 40 feet long or more.. Class B RVs are significantly smaller, but can be cramped if accommodating more than two travelers.
